IMO BB30 (and other press-fit bottom brackets) are all a significant downgrade from threaded BBs. Because the disadvantages are real, too. The parts of a bicycle that are probably subject to the greatest stresses and forces are only pressed together.

And it certainly is marketed - because it's all about lower production costs for manufacturers. So they figured out some things that it can do slightly better than standard threaded bottom brackets. Not that standard bottom brackets actually perform unacceptably in those regards. Kinda like saying that a pair of pants that are strong enough to tow a cruise liner are better than a pair of pants that would rip. True, but so what? It's better at something that doesn't really make any difference.
